I have been experiencing this bug as well. Firefox has been affected
RARELY, and interestingly enough, if it is- running the unity command
will close the affected instance of Firefox. If Firefox is NOT affected
by the bug and the menu works, then it remains up upon refreshing Unity.

Nearly every other app outside of Mozilla seems to have a 50/50 chance
of never displaying a menu upon mouse hover in the menu bar.
